Jon Summary:
This position is responsible for managing and preparing electrical engineering design, checking, analysis, and calculations for medium to larger projects with minimal supervision. Report to Engineering Manager.
What You'll Do:
Manage and prepare electrical engineering designs, analyses, and calculations for projects of medium complexity. Responsible to check detail designs and calculations from engineering consultants. Provide technical direction to in-house engineers and designers, and to outside consultants in the production of construction contract documents. Monitor progress of work and ensure that technical quality, interdiscipline coordination and production requirements are met. Develop or assist in developing scopes of work and engineering design estimates. Ensure conformance to department design standards, procedures and specifications. Provide direction to in-house engineers during construction in quality control of working drawings and on-site implementation. Liaise with Authorities on submission approval and statutory inspections. May have Engineer of Record responsibility.
What to Bring:
Professional registration in the field of electrical engineering. Graduate of an accredited school of engineering, with a Bachelor of Electrical Engineering/ Building Services degree. Advanced degree in the field of electrical engineering is desirable. Minimum 10 years of work experience in electrical engineering, with experience in the production and use of contract documents for commercial or industrial projects. Minimum of 3 years managing a team of electrical engineers and designers in the production of contract documents for construction. Experienced in the construction phase with submittal/shop drawing review process and on-site field inspections.
TECHNICAL AND LEADERSHIP SKILLS:
Electrical engineering design and analysis experience in the areas of power and controls. General knowledge of the electrical engineering discipline, including industry practices, construction methods and materials, codes, current technology and the preparation and use of contract documents in all phases of design and construction. Working knowledge of electrical control and low-voltage/telecommunications systems design is desirable. Proficient in the use of BIM technology, Revit and CAD for engineering design, production, and analysis. Ability to work independently with minimum supervision, and to thrive in a highly collaborative, multi-discipline project team environment. Ability to supervise a small team of electrical engineers and designers in the production of construction documents for project of medium complexity through all phases of design. Strong written and oral communication skills, along with good interpersonal skills. Strong organizational skill and the ability to effectively delegate work to subordinates.

About Shanghai Disney Resort:
Shanghai Disney Resort, the first Disney resort in Mainland China, is a place where friends and families can escape together to a whole new world of fantasy, imagination, creativity and adventure. The resort is home to the Shanghai Disneyland theme park; two themed hotels; Disneytown, a large shopping, dining and entertainment district; a Broadway-style theatre; Wishing Star Park and other outdoor recreation areas. Shanghai Disney Resort Cast Members provide world-class service to guests, and the resort brings classic Disney stories and characters to life with authentic cultural touches and themes tailored specifically for the people of China. Shanghai Disney Resort offers something for everyone – thrilling adventures, lush gardens where guests can relax together and enriching interactive experiences.
